Mario Bautista headlines UFC Vegas 113 against Vinicius Oliveira. Oliveira reported being 30 pounds over a week out, creating a large weight cut and potential financial penalties if he misses weight. Bautista prefers to stay disciplined in camp to avoid weight issues and anticipates potential extra pay if an opponent misses. Oliveira’s only losses have come by finish, and Bautista plans to actively seek a finish. Bautista is 32, took a long road through the UFC, does not engage in trash talk, and recently had an eight-fight win streak snapped by a decision loss to Umar Nurmagomedov.
